Plantar fasciitis

Plantar fasciitis is inflammation of the connective tissue running from the heel to support the bones of the foot. There is pain at the bottom of the heel on standing or walking. This may be persistent (because the inflammation is exacerbated by weight bearing). It may need prolonged courses of anti-inflammatory agents, together with physiotherapy and occasionally injection of steroids.
